SI-10141 Equivalent & Substitute Parts Reference
Part Overview
The SI-10141 is a 1-port RJ45 through-hole modular connector manufactured by Stewart Connector, designed for 10 Base-T applications. This connector features a 90° right-angle orientation with solder termination and board lock functionality. The part is currently active in production with 680 units in stock.

Engineering Selection Recommendations
Both the SI-10141 and ARJ11A-MDSN-MU2 are active production parts meeting all functional and mechanical substitution criteria for 10 Base-T RJ45 through-hole applications.
The ARJ11A-MDSN-MU2 offers ROHS3 compliance, which may be required for applications subject to RoHS regulations. The SI-10141 is RoHS non-compliant and should be selected only when RoHS compliance is not a requirement.
Both parts carry identical REACH and ECCN classifications, indicating equivalent regulatory status for export and environmental compliance purposes.
Frequently Asked Questions (FAQ)
Q: Can the ARJ11A-MDSN-MU2 be used as a direct replacement for the SI-10141?
A: Yes. Both connectors share identical functional and mechanical specifications including connector type, port configuration, mounting method, orientation, termination style, shielding, and board lock features. They are electrically and mechanically interchangeable for 10 Base-T applications.
Q: What is the difference in contact finish thickness between these parts?
A: The SI-10141 has a contact finish thickness of 50.0µin (1.27µm), while the ARJ11A-MDSN-MU2 has 6.00µin (0.152µm). Both gold finishes meet the functional requirements for 10 Base-T connectivity. The difference reflects different manufacturing specifications but does not affect electrical performance or compatibility.
Q: Does RoHS compliance affect substitution eligibility?
A: RoHS compliance is a regulatory requirement, not a functional parameter. The ARJ11A-MDSN-MU2 is ROHS3 compliant, while the SI-10141 is not. Selection between these parts depends on your application's regulatory requirements, not on electrical or mechanical compatibility.
Q: Are the operating temperature ranges different?
A: The SI-10141 does not specify an operating temperature range. The ARJ11A-MDSN-MU2 specifies 0°C ~ 70°C. Both parts are suitable for standard industrial and commercial 10 Base-T applications within this temperature range.
Q: Do both parts have the same moisture sensitivity level?
A: Yes. Both the SI-10141 and ARJ11A-MDSN-MU2 are classified as MSL 1 (Unlimited), indicating no moisture sensitivity restrictions for storage or handling.
